K West in Shepherds Bush brings music nights to West London
‘K West Live’ sees the launch of monthly music nights in West London.
K West in Shepherds Bush, a Bushstock Festival venue, this month announced the launch of ‘K West Live’ a monthly music night in its Studio Bar, which kicks off for the first time on Thursday 15th March 2018.
The gigs will be held on the third Thursday of every month and K West Live will showcase the best in emerging UK talent with a cutting-edge mix of new bands and established acts. The free nights for around 150 people will include three live music performances, alongside DJ sets.
K West Live will open at 6pm, with artists appearing from 7pm. Acts will be supported by notable DJs, who will play until 1am. The launch night DJ is Ryan Scott and the event brings to stage a line-up featuring a varied genre of music including SEN3, Richard Maule and Rothwell Music.
Future K West Live music nights will be held on the 19th April, 17th May, 21st June, 19th July, 16th August, 20th September, 18th October and the 15th of November 2018.
K West has established itself as a regular haunt for many artists and bands over the years, due to its close proximity to The Hammersmith Apollo and Shepherd’s Bush Empire. The hotel has become a festival hub, being one of the venues at the annual Bushstock Festival where artists including Nick Mulvey play on its secret stage in ‘The Courtyard’.
